Akbar lone is pro Pakistan, file sedition case, BJP, asks ECI to cancel his candidature | KNO

Jammu, March 25 (KNO) : Bharatiya Janata Party on Monday asked Election Commission of India to cancel candidature of National Conference leader Mohammad Akbar Lone for raising ‘Pakistan Zindabad’ slogan. Lone is NC candidate for Baramulla parliamentary constituency. “Election Commission of India (ECI) to cancel candidature of Lone and initiate action against him," State BJP general secretary & Incharge Jammu - Poonch Parliamentary Lok Sabha Constituency Yudhvir Sethi said. BJP, in a statement to KNO said that last year also Lone had shouted `Pakistan Zindabad’ slogans in the Legislative Assembly. “Lone is habitual of his Pro-Pak stand and instigates youth of Kashmir to tow wrong lines instead of asking them to be part of development, peace and prosperity," Sethi said, adding such leaders must be booked and charges of sedition filed against them. Sethi accused PDP and NC of having ‘hands in blood of young boys of Kashmir.' “Had these “tried, tested and failed” organisations concentrated on welfare of youth, Jammu and Kashmir would have been on the path of progress like any other state," he claimed.(KNO)
